Geretsried – In a survey, the youth council received numerous suggestions for modernizing playgrounds.
Together with the city council, measures and the installation of three covered picnic benches are now to be carried out.
"We wish for more themed and adventure playgrounds," demanded youth councilor Sabrina Lorenz (CSU) in the city council.
She referred to the results of a parent survey conducted in summer 2021.
Accordingly, the majority of the participants surveyed missed playground equipment that is also attractive for young teenagers.
According to the youth councilor at Johannisplatz, only small children have had fun so far.
Therefore, a tree playground is to be built there, which will also appeal to older children.
In addition, the city council unanimously approved upgrading the playground on Schlierseeweg in the Stein district.
For the necessary measures, 150,000 euros are to be allocated to the city budget over the next two years.

In a further application, the youth council pushed through the installation of covered benches.
"The seating should serve as a contact point and meeting point for young Geretsrieders," explained youth councilor Isabella Schrills.
She was aware that the benches could possibly be daubed or sprayed.
Nevertheless, young people should be given a certain amount of creative freedom.
The first of a total of three youth benches is to be set up this spring on the exercise course in the city forest.
According to youth council spokesman Eric Buchalik, Böhmwiese and Isardamm are other possible locations.
Youth Advisor Felix Leipold (Free Voters) believes that the youth benches will be well received and not destroyed.
"You have to make it clear to young people that there's nothing new if it's broken," he explained.
The city council unanimously approves the installation of three covered picnic benches with wooden tables.
The costs of 7,500 euros will be included in the 2022 budget.
The youth council, which has an annual budget of 5,000 euros at its disposal, pays 4,000 euros of this.
Economics officer Volker Reeh (Geretsrieder Liste) promised to help with the search for sponsors.
